What This Grand Canyon Helicopter Tour from Las Vegas Covers
This video documents a complete Grand Canyon helicopter tour experience as seen from Las Vegas. The filmmaker takes you through every stage of the journey—from being picked up at your hotel through to landing inside the canyon itself and returning home. It's a practical walkthrough designed to show you exactly what to expect, not just highlights or hype.
If you're based in or visiting Las Vegas and want to see one of the world's most iconic natural wonders without spending days driving, a helicopter flight offers a dramatic alternative. This tour works best for travelers who want immersive aerial views, have a few hours to spare, and are comfortable with the cost of a scenic flight experience.

Planning Your Grand Canyon Helicopter Experience
- The tour includes hotel pickup, meaning no need to arrange your own transport to the departure point
- A safety briefing is conducted before you board, covering essential procedures and aircraft orientation
- The itinerary covers multiple landmarks—Nevada terrain, the Hoover Dam, and the canyon itself—making it a comprehensive aerial tour rather than a single destination flight
- The experience culminates in a landing inside the canyon, allowing time on the ground and not just aerial views
- Consider the time of day you choose; light quality and temperature vary throughout the day and affect both comfort and photography
- Booking is handled through tour operators like Papillon Helicopters; availability and pricing vary seasonally
Questions About This Grand Canyon Helicopter Tour
How long is the entire tour, from pickup to return?
The video shows the timeline of the experience but focuses on the flight itself rather than stating exact total duration. You should confirm with the operator how much time to budget, accounting for hotel pickup, briefing, flight, landing, and return.
What is included in the ticket price?
The video confirms that hotel pickup is part of the package, along with the safety briefing and the helicopter flight itself, including the landing inside the canyon. The video reviews what's included but does not detail every amenity, so contact the provider for specifics like headsets, water, or meals.
Is the landing inside the canyon part of the standard tour?
Yes—the video shows that landing inside the Grand Canyon itself is a key component of this particular tour option, not just an optional add-on. This differentiates it from flights that only offer aerial views from above.
How safe are helicopter tours, and what happens during the safety briefing?
The video includes a dedicated segment on the safety briefing, indicating it is a serious and standard part of the experience. Professional operators like Papillon Helicopters conduct these briefings to familiarize passengers with the aircraft and emergency procedures before takeoff.
Is this tour worth the price?
The video evaluates whether the experience justifies the cost, examining the full scope of what you see and experience. Value depends on your budget, time availability, and desire for aerial views of major landmarks like the Hoover Dam and the canyon's interior in a single outing.
